Another Vampire gang led by Collins Ezenwa a.k.a E-Money, newly wedded arrested , others shot in Owerre

www.odogwublog.com reports that a newly wedded man from Imo State, Collins Ezenwa popularly called E-Money has been shot dead by the operatives of Federal Special Anti Robbery Squad of the Imo state police command during a shoot out with kidnap kingpins.

Collins who wedded last November was said to have gone underground alleging he had traveled to Malaysia for greener pastures.

According to Sixtus Okechukwu in a Facebook post, E-Money returned in December ostensibly very rich and making everyone green with envy over his new acquired wealth.

However, last Sunday, the Police gunned him down during a shoot out to apprehend a dreaded kidnap syndicate.

Imo State Police Public Relations Officer (PPRO), Andrew Enwerem told www.odogwublog.com  that E-Money alongside two others were gunned down, while three others were arrested alive.

Enwerem explained that the gang was dreadful like that of late Henry Nwabueze, popularly called Vampire, adding that they were so sophisticated that they operated using special number plates, to beat the unsuspecting public.

E-Money was allegedly so rich that he bought and gave out cars to people during the last yuletide.

On his part, another member of the kidnap syndicate, Chinwendu Sylvester, 24 years from Olori Amaraku in Isiala Mbano local government who allegedly operated as the driver said he took to kidnapping after Governor Rochas Okorocha demolished his business at Ekeonunwa market, Owerri.

Chinwendu said his clothing shop was demolished and then he approached a friend who introduced him to the syndicate, wherein he operated as the driver.

According to him, he has spent three years at the Owerri prisons for robbery related offense.

He said his role in the gang was only to drive victims to their den, adding that the boss E-Money pays them after their victim pay ransom.

He said " when a job pays, he pays us according to the role we played, one of our victims paid N2million and he  gave me about 380,000. In all from December he gave me above N600,000 in all the operations", Nzeagwu explained.

A Police source told newsmen that the gang leader accumulated millions via the crime saying "it is unfortunate that we could not capture him alive. He was a multimillionaire, he bought cars and gave out to communities where he received chieftaincy tittles".

According to the source, the Police is in possession of some vital documents that will aid in investigations. "Our CP wants a clean job, three are dead and three are alive but we believe that they have a chain and we are going after them", the police source stated.
